CONFIGURABILITY AND SIGNALING FOR HALF-TONE SHIFT

    Abstract: Described is an apparatus of a User Equipment (UE) operable to communicate with an Evolved Node-B (eNB) on a wireless network. The apparatus may comprise a first circuitry, a second circuitry, and a third circuitry. The first circuitry may be operable to process a configuration transmission carrying a half-tone shifting indicator. The second circuitry may be operable to select one or more subcarrier frequencies for Uplink (UL) transmission based on the half-tone shifting indicator. The third circuitry may be operable to generate a UL transmission for the one or more subcarrier frequencies. The half-tone shifting indicator may have a first value indicating application of a half-subcarrier offset, and a second value indicating no application of the half-subcarrier offset.

    NR RRM Enhancements in Measurement Event and Reporting and Cell Reselection Criteria for Unlicensed Band Operation

    Abstract: An approach is described for a user equipment (UE) configured for a new radio (NR) system with unlicensed spectrum. The UE includes processor circuitry that performs a first channel load measurement at a first frequency of a serving cell and a second channel load measurement at a second frequency of a neighbor cell and associates a report with the first channel load measurement and the second channel load measurement. At least one of the first frequency and the second frequency is in the unlicensed spectrum. The UE also includes radio front end circuitry that is coupled to the processor circuitry and configured to transmit the report to an access node (AN).

    SCHEDULING FOR NEW RADIO IN UNLICENSED SPECTRUM (NR-U)

    Abstract: An apparatus of a network (NW) configured to: encode a new radio (NR) Discovery Reference Signal (DRS) transmission, the NR DRS transmission including a synchronization signal block (SSB) and channel state information (CSI) reference signal (RS) (CSI-RS). The apparatus is further configured to configure the NW to transmit the NR DRS transmission. The RS-CSI may be a fragmented RS-CSI including a first fragmented portion and a second fragmented portion, where the apparatus is configured to encode a symbol of the NR DRS transmission to comprise the first fragmented portion, a symbol of the SSB, and the second fragmented portion, where the symbol of the SSB is encoded on a physical broadcast channel (PBCH) portion of the NR DRS transmission.

    Contention Window Size Update for NR Systems Operating on Unlicensed Band

    Abstract: Systems and methods of adjusting contention window size (CWS) in a LBT procedure for both UL and DL unlicensed spectrum transmissions are described. The UE makes a HARQ-ACK determination for at least one code block group (CBG) of a transport block (TB) in a reference burst from a base station, determines whether the HARQ-ACK determination for the CBG meets a predetermined number of NACKs, transmits to the base station a single bit HARQ-ACK feedback for the TB that is dependent on whether the predetermined number of NACKs has been met, and receives or determines the adjusted CWS and uses the adjusted CWS for communication with the base station.
